The Heartache of Unrequited Love
Vicente Fernández's song "No Me Hagas Menos" is a poignant exploration of unrequited love and the emotional turmoil that accompanies it. The lyrics convey a deep sense of longing and heartache as the singer pleads with their beloved not to diminish or disregard their feelings. Despite the beloved's attempts to distance themselves, the singer believes that their love and passion have left an indelible mark on the beloved's soul, suggesting that true emotions cannot be easily forgotten or erased.
The song is rich with metaphors and emotional depth, capturing the essence of pride, rejection, and vulnerability. The singer accuses the beloved of being driven by falsehoods, whims, or pride, which leads to the painful act of being made to feel less significant. This emotional plea is a common theme in traditional Mexican music, where the expression of deep, often unreciprocated love is a central motif. The repeated request not to be made to feel lesser underscores the singer's desperation and the profound impact of the beloved's actions on their emotional well-being.
Vicente Fernández, known as "El Rey de la Música Ranchera," brings his signature style to this song, blending heartfelt lyrics with a powerful vocal delivery. His music often reflects themes of love, loss, and longing, resonating deeply with audiences who have experienced similar emotions. "No Me Hagas Menos" is a testament to Fernández's ability to convey complex emotions through simple yet evocative language, making it a timeless piece that continues to touch the hearts of listeners.
